What is another word for unflamboyant?

Pronunciation: [ʌnflˈambɔ͡ɪənt] (IPA)

Unflamboyant is a descriptor that conveys a sense of simplicity, modesty, and restraint. While it may imply the absence of flamboyance, there are numerous synonyms that capture its essence. Modest, reserved, discreet, understated, conservative, unassuming, restrained, muted, low-key, and subdued are all words that aptly describe this quality. These synonyms emphasize a preference for subtlety over extravagance, elegance over ostentation. Unflamboyant individuals and things possess a quiet grace and timeless allure, evoking a sense of refinement and sophistication. Their charm lies in their ability to captivate without drawing excessive attention, making them appreciated for their understated elegance.

What are the opposite words for unflamboyant?

Unflamboyant is a word that describes someone or something that lacks flamboyance or extravagance. It can also refer to anything that is plain or simple in appearance. Antonyms for unflamboyant would be words that describe flamboyant, extravagant, or showy things. Some suitable antonyms for unflamboyant include ostentatious, flashy, flamboyant, opulent, luxurious, and extravagant. These words describe anything that is showy or attention-grabbing, which is the opposite of unflamboyant.
